I forgot to mention... in order to browse only the books that haven't been downloaded, select the "Not on this device" filter from the "Devices" facet in the library's sidebar.
-
First of all, you don't need to download books individually. You can select all (or whatever subset you're interested in, then right-click and select Download or select "Download ##" from the info panel at the right. If you want to always have all your resources downloaded, make sure to set "Download New Resources" to YES in the program settings.
